			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The first issue of SOLDIERS is complete and the response these past weeks from the comic community has been awesome!  You guys ROCK!</p>
<p>Zero has been read by over 10,000 unique visitors, it&#8217;s being followed by 2,600 people on RSS, our bounce rate is about 37%, our dwell time is high, and we&#8217;re over 70,000 page views.  Considering SOLDIERS updates are inside a flash gallery and we average 20 pages a gallery, that equates to about 770,000 actual page views (SOLDIERS episodes have been read over 35,000 times).  Not too shabby&#8230;  We climbed from rank 3,500 or so to the low 200&#8217;s on TopWebComics – quite a feat, considering how difficult that voting structure is – and we&#8217;re in the top 100 over on ComicRank.com.  All in all, we are very happy with the results.</p>
<p>SOLDIERS Zero was a test platform, and we learned a lot of very valuable lessons.  We came up with a new way to handle the presentation that gives the same effect but allows for a lot more page views as well as hyperlinks.  We found a superior <a href="http://soldiersthecomic.com/archive/" target="_self">archive system</a> that is already in place on the site.  We are changing the navigation from episode to episode.  And we made a lot of structural changes in the site&#8217;s code that make operating it a heck of a lot easier than when we first started.  A huge shout out goes to our webmistress, <a href="http://www.soldiersthecomic.com/about/the-creative-team/webmistress-laura-jean/" target="_self">Laura</a>, for all of her hard work and innovation.</p>
<p>In addition to site mechanics, we also learned a great deal about the digital market.  Part of our test was to decide how to use the web to sell digital comics.  We made SOLDIERS so it would be organic to a wide range of digital devices.  We&#8217;re already on <a href="http://itunes.apple.com/gb/app/soldiers-zero/id337480370?mt=8" target="_blank">iTunes</a>, we&#8217;re soon to be on Kindle, and other platforms are in the works – I&#8217;ll keep you appraised as they become available.  Our intent was to see if we could put our comic up as a webcomic and transform that into sales.  Unfortunately, it didn&#8217;t work out the way we wanted.   A number of instances arose where, once they discovered it could be read on the web for free, would be app purchasers diverted to the free option.  We were in competition with ourselves.</p>
<p>We structured the SOLDIERS site to give our readers as smooth and elegant a reading experience as we could.  I realize it isn&#8217;t like most webcomics – we planned it that way.  As readers got used to the format, the response really climbed.  The experience was so good that most felt no need to read it any other way.  Which is awesome – except that the free version doesn&#8217;t generate any revenue.</p>
<p>We have the option of making the web version not as easy to read, or make the episodes much shorter, but have decided against that.  If we do something, it has to be good – we won&#8217;t intentionally give our readers a poor experience.  So, we&#8217;re going the pay route.  I realize some of you may not like this decision, and for that I apologize.  But SOLDIERS is very expensive to produce and in order to continue making it, we need to be able to make money at it.</p>
<p>We will start regular production of SOLDIERS right away, and new issues will be out early 2010.  We will offer a substantial preview of each issue and will then prompt for purchase.  We will have SOLDIERS available through iTunes, Kindle, and a pdf download site still TBD.  We are working hard on other platforms.  Our publisher, Underwater Samurai, is very intent on providing digital content through every channel that is appropriate.  No matter how you view digital, we want you to be able to read SOLDIERS.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We&#8217;ve been following the stats, as any good webcomicker does, and have been noting a trend in our readership.</p>
<p>It seems that a good number of readers think SOLDIERS is like any other webcomic and posts only a page a day, when really it&#8217;s closer to 18.  Crazy, I know!  I think the fact that we have the episode embedded in a Flash Gallery really throws them.  So, we&#8217;ve made some changes.  For our long time readers, I hope these changes don&#8217;t bother you, for our new readers I hope they make it easier.</p>
<p>First change is the Episode Navigation Arrows at the bottom.  Now there are First, Previous, Next, and Current.  Also, notice that the &#8220;Episode&#8221; part is included.  I think this may have been throwing some people off, as so many other comics use these arrows to go from image to image.  We put out a new EPISODE each week, not just another page.  Hopefully, by making the labels less vague our readers will better understand how the comic is organized.</p>
<p>Second change is to intro each Episode with a short blurb explaining that the comic is in a Flash Gallery.  We also raised the image a bit so when you move your mouse over the image you will clearly see the navigation controls. I encourage you to try the full screen option on the far right of the navigation controls &#8212; especially if you are using a netbook.</p>
<p>Also, special bonus, there is an easier method to reading each episode &#8212; your keyboard&#8217;s arrow keys.  After you advance to the first page using the navigation controls and your mouse, you can advance to all of the other images just by using the right or left arrows of your keyboard (this is how I read them).  It&#8217;s easier, faster, and a lot more natural.  Try it, I&#8217;ll be you&#8217;ll like it.  Just remember, you have to advance the first image with your mouse first (just how the code it written, we&#8217;re working on it).</p>

<p style="text-align: left;">After <strong>6 weeks</strong> of being in the approval queue, SOLDIERS Zero was finally <strong>approved for sale</strong> on iTunes!  The <strong>entire issue</strong> of SOLDIERS Zero is now <a href="http://itunes.apple.com/gb/app/soldiers-zero/id337480370?mt=8 " target="_blank">available for download</a> directly to your iphone or ipod touch.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">We made SOLDIERS specifically for mobile devices &#8212; everything from the aspect ratio to the transitions to the word balloons.  Reading it all at once, on a digital device, is the way it was <strong>meant to be seen</strong>.  We are extremely proud of the way it turned out &#8212; <a href="http://itunes.apple.com/gb/app/soldiers-zero/id337480370?mt=8 " target="_blank">download it now and see for yourself!</a> The total story is 185 screens and it&#8217;s all for the bargain price of <strong>99 cents.</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: left;">The app for SOLDIERS Zero was created by the extraordinary team at <a href="http://www.infurious.com/" target="_blank">Infurious Republic</a>.  They did a lot of customization to their app for SOLDIERS and I can honestly say it is head and shoulders beyond any other app out there.  The app is <strong>made in layers</strong>, with the art and letters separate.  Go ahead and hit the &#8220;Speech&#8221; button on the app menu bar and you can get rid of the word balloons and marvel at Martin and Chris&#8217; incredible artwork.  Want to jump around?  Use the &#8220;scrubber&#8221; by sliding your finger along the bottom of the screen &#8212; with <strong>visual scrolling</strong>, you get to see each image as you scroll forward and back.  No more guessing &#8212; go directly to the scenes you want to see.  Future issues will have extra art layers, &#8220;director&#8217;s&#8221; commentary, and Easter Egg surprises.  No other app has anywhere near the capability of the <a href="http://www.infurious.com/digital-comics/" target="_blank">Infurious Comic Reader</a>.</p>
